This weekend saw Dynamo School of Gymnastics take part in the Southern Region Team Championships, with Dynamo being the only club to field 2 teams in the FIG section of the competition.
The Dynamo B Team took 3rd place with an overall Team Score of 128.35. The Team consisted of Leah Mitchell, Tayah Askham, Sydney Letchford, Olivia Essex, and Ella Beattie-Edwards, with Sydney coming out with the highest all-around score for them with 43.85. Ella & Ollie also picked up execution ribbons for their performances on Floor & Beam.
The Dynamo A Team took 4th place with an overall Team Score of 127.30, just narrowly behind the B Team. The Team consisted of Danielle Barnes, Casey spry, Amy Layzell and Jessica Wells, with Casey coming out with the highest all-around score for them with 44.00, the 2nd highest all-around score of the day. Amy also picked up the Silver Medal on Bars and Danielle the Bronze medal on Bars.
This competition was also a qualification for the Bill McLoughlin Regional Apparatus Team Championships, with Sydney Letchford gaining the travelling reserve spot, for the highest all-around score including an average over 2 Vaults. Sydney will travel to Stoke with the Regional Team in September for this competition.
With just 2 weeks to go until the British Challenge Cup, this was a fantastic preparation competition. With another couple of weeks hard work ahead before the 9 girls travel to Guildford for the competition. Good Luck Girls!
